Ireland Women ready to face Scotland in Celtic Cup

The Ireland Women’s team step up their preparations for their T20 World Cup Qualifiers in the new year with a Celtic Cup series against Scotland
The Ireland Women’s team have travelled to Scotland for a four match Celtic Cup series in Forfarshire.

The two sides will meet in one 50-over match before switching formats and playing three T20 matches.

The Irish side is led by Leinster all-rounder Laura Delany who is looking forward to “placing a lot of emphasis on the T20 format with the World Cup qualifiers taking place in early 2018.”

“The Scotland series will be an excellent opportunity for the side to start gearing up for what lies ahead next year,” Delany continued.

The squad is made up of players who have been involved in the Toyota Super 3s league and this competition has benefitted from the international experience players gained in the spring.

“The standard of the Super Three’s has definitely improved this season and no doubt the tours to the UAE and South Africa has played a part in that, said Delany.

Ireland Head Coach Aaron Hamilton knows the series is very important as the players “look to transfer focus into T20 cricket leading into the World Cup qualifiers early next year.

“For me this series is about starting to identify the right combinations that will give us the best chance to qualify for the Women’s World T20 finals in the West Indies in 2018,” he added.

As well as experienced internationals, the squad also includes new talents who were involved in the recent Under 17 Celtic Cup success against Scotland at Oak Hill in County Wicklow.

Ireland Women
Laura Delany (Captain) (Typhoons/Leinster), Aoife Beggs (Scorchers/YMCA), Kim Garth (Scorchers/Pembroke), Cecelia Joyce (Dragons/Merrion), Isobel Joyce (Scorchers/Merrion), Shauna Kavanagh (Dragons/Pembroke), Amy Kenealy (Typhoons/Leinster), Gaby Lewis (Dragons/YMCA), Robyn Lewis (Typhoons/YMCA), Louise Little (Typhoons/Pembroke), Lara Maritz (Dragons/Malahide), Ciara Metcalfe (Dragons/The Hills), Clare Shillington (Typhoons/YMCA), Mary Waldron (Dragons/Malahide)

Scotland Women
Abbi Aitken (Captain), Kathryn Bryce (v/c), Sarah Bryce, Priyanaz Chatterji, Becky Glen, Lorna Jack (Ireland – Mon-Wed only), Abtaha Maqsood, Katie McGill, Jess Mills, Caitlin Ormiston (Ireland – Friday only), Liz Priddle, Ollie Rae, Lois Wilkinson.

FIXTURES
All games at Forfarshire Cricket Club in Dundee.

Ireland Women v Scotland Women – Tuesday 1st August – 50-overs
Ireland Women v Scotland Women – Wednesday 2nd August – 2x T20’s
Ireland Women v Scotland Women – Friday 4th August – T20
